POD xt live on snow leopard

Hi there, i just bought a pod xt live, only to discover after a few failed attempts that it doesnt seem to be supported on snow leopard, when is this going to be fixed? i have tried the so called beta drivers which dont seem to do anything.

 

From the look of the message boards your engineers have been working for a few months.

 

Dates please.

RE: POD xt live on snow leopard

Hello,

    This information is correct.  Snow Leopard is not currently supported, but there is a “beta” driver available for you to use.  You will need to remove your current Line 6 driver using the "driver removal" application under Line 6 applications, then load the latest driver directly from the Line 6 website.  See the following links for more information on the current status of Snow Leopard:
